Introduction
In the globalized business landscape, outsourcing has become a strategic necessity. However, managing outsourced teams presents unique challenges, primarily in maintaining control over projects to ensure quality and timeliness.
Recent research has focused on addressing these challenges, offering innovative solutions to enhance project control. The article highlights the latest findings by exploring how companies can revolutionize & manage development projects with software outsourcing companies.
Let’s first understand what is Outsourcing software development and some challenges of Remote Team Project Management.
What does Remote Project Management mean?
A remote team comprises a group of professionals working together on a project from a remote location. A collaboration of this kind is known as Remote project management.
What are the different ways to hire remote developers?
While building a remote team there are few methods to hire remote developers who possess the specialized skillset.
- Hiring freelance developers:
The companies can hire freelance remote developers using freelance project portals like Upwork, Fivver, Toptals, Guru & Behance.
- Using IT Staff augmentation services:
This method of hiring remote developers, allows organizations to hire remote developers from around the globe. Staff augmentation is a cost-effective hiring process as it allows hiring remote developers from a larger pool.
- Outsourcing Software Development services:
At times, organizations find it difficult to hire remote developers. If this situation occurs, they intend to outsource the development project. When the software development is outsourced it is termed as outsourcing software development services.
- Job boards:
Job boards, it is a traditional hiring method, where organizations pass their job posters to attract candidates. This is one of the most costly methods of hiring remote developers for software development project management.
- Social Media Postings:
To meet the need to hire developers with technical skills, companies leverage social media. Giant IT and software development companies post the requirements on social media platforms. The hiring process and candidate sourcing might become a little tough by using this method.
Finding it difficult to hire remote developers?
We at Acquaint Softtech can help you hire remote developers who have an agile approach to project management. If you are finding it hard to leverage IT staff augmentation to hire remote developers then we are your go-to partner.
Hire Remote Developers Now!
Background and Challenges of Remote Teams
Outsourcing is the practice of delegating the work of software development to an external software outsourcing company. Companies that cannot afford to outsource software development choose the option to hire remote developers through IT staff augmentation. Outsourcing has become integral to modern businesses as it allows the benefit of hiring remote developers across different geographies
It offers several benefits like cost savings, access to specialized skills, faster project deliverability, and increased efficiency. Despite being so beneficial, the method has its own set of disadvantages, let’s understand them one by one.
Communication barriers:
This is one of the biggest challenges faced by companies when they hire remote developers. Hiring developers or an outsourced IT staff outsourced company that has efficient communication skills is important.
Communication plays an integral part in achieving effective project management. While hiring remote developers, companies should make sure they leverage the necessary communication tools to smoothen the interaction. Using tools like Slack, Skype, Google Meet and Zoom can be the best tools to smoothen the communication flow.
Cultural differences:
What if the remote team members aren’t able to meet your cultural compatibility? You might not be able to achieve successful project deliverables. Finding an external tech talent that aligns with your culture can help you achieve successful software project management.
Before, finalizing the contract the organization needs to find a team that follows the same work culture and ethics. The processes and procedures should be as identical as possible for a smoother workflow.
Time zone differences:
The differences in time zones can lead to misunderstandings and delays int he project management. A lack of proper face-to-face virtual meetings can highly impact the productivity of the tech stack.
Tools to identify overlapping time can help set team meets for proper project management.
As businesses increasingly rely on outsourcing, finding effective ways to manage these challenges becomes paramount.
Now, let’s understand what the research data about remote teams says, let’s learn all of them one by one.
Research and Innovations in Remote Teams
Modern-day project management has witnessed growth in the adoption of outsourced distributed teams. Recent research has been pivotal in showcasing the advancements in technical innovations.
These advancements are not just technological but also methodological, offering comprehensive solutions for the unique challenges of outsourcing.
Let’s understand them all.
Technological Advancements:
- AI and Machine Learning:
A recent study of 2022 by PMI shows that AI integration in project management tools improved project success rates by up to 40%. These algorithms are now capable enough to predict the project risks by suggesting optimal resource allocations. AI algorithms can forecast project timelines with a 75% higher accuracy than traditional methods.
- Advanced Project Management tools:
The use of project management software has been a go-to strategy. A survey of 500 MNCs indicated that companies using advanced management tools experienced a 35% reduction in project delays. This survey also showed a 25% increase in overall productivity.
Features like real-time collaboration, automated progress tracking, and integrated communication channels are central to these improvements.
- Virtual Reality (VR) and Augmented Reality (AR):
VR and AR are emerging as powerful tools for enhancing collaboration. According to a tech trial, using VR for meetings improved involvement by 50% in comparison to regular video calls.
Now, let’s dive deep and understand some methodological innovations in remote teams
Methodological Innovations:
- Adapting Swift methods:
The traditional agile methods used in software development were effectively used for various outsourced projects. A report by Harvard Business Review showed companies that adopted this method saw a 60% improvement in project adaptability. It also stated an increase of 45% in client satisfaction.
- Hybrid Project Management:
The method is a blend of traditional and Agile methodologies. Research by Stanford University showed that projects managed with a hybrid approach experienced a 30% higher success.
Now, let’s understand some practical implications of remote teams.
What are the Practical implications of remote project management
- Global IT Services:
By using AI-based project management, companies achieved 20% increase in project deliverability and a 15% decrease in cost.
- Manufacturing Industry:
This industry showed a 25% improvement in product quality when they adopted a hybrid project management approach.
- Creative Industries:
This industry has benefitted by using VR and AR technologies. An advertising source showed a 40% improvement in client approval rates after implementing VR for project presentations.
Now, let’s understand when should organizations opt for working remotely.
When should you outsource any services?
After understanding a lot of things about how outsourcing can help ease up software development processes. Let’s understand when should a company use outsourcing.
The six reasons that show why hiring IT outsourcing is a beneficial idea, let’s brainstorm all of them one by one.
- Cost saving:
When the organization wants to save costs incurred on buying a physical space or hiring expensive in-house teams.
- Faster time to market:
Hiring an organization with experience in working towards faster delivery of projects is important. In software development, the timely delivery of projects matters the most.
- Access to a wider talent:
When the company wants to hire developers with specialized skills from across the globe, they use IT outsourcing. Any company that looks to integrate its existing team with specialized IT professionals would also leverage IT outsourcing.
- Handle heavy workload:
When a company finds it difficult to handle a complex workload, they tend to hire outsourcing companies. By, using IT outsourcing companies ensure the speedy deliverability of projects within the given work hours.
- Focus on the core competency:
By leveraging IT outsourcing, companies tend to focus on the core tasks after outsourcing the development work.
- Flexibility:
When organizations look to scale their team up and down by hiring developers temporarily they use IT outsourcing.
Trends of IT Outsourcing in 2024
Before wrapping up let’s understand some of the latest trends of IT and Software Development outsourcing to watch out for in 2024.
- Artificial Intelligence:
The first on the list is AI. The AI industry has achieved remarkable growth, making it a spearhead trend in 2024. The AI tools are helping to improve customer experience, optimize operations, and reduce costs. They also provide control of data and processes.
- Internet of Things:
Next is IoT which stands for Internet of Things, there’s no doubt it will gain a lot of significance in the year 2024.
This increased usage of IoT has connected everything to the internet. The amount of growth IoT brings is a sign that companies will outsource all the complex IoT developments.
- Cloud Computing:
The third trend in the list is Cloud computing. Accessing other technologies like AI, RPA & ML has become possible with this trend.
Companies are finding it easier to collect, store, and use cloud-based resources & services because of cloud computing. The organizations will seek IT service providers like close engineers and developers who have expertise in cloud infrastructure.
The above three trends signify the growth, every organization would earn by hiring remote employees on hourly rates. Organizations should integrate their in-house team with remote developer teams for effective project management.
You can read in-depth about other IT outsourcing trends in 2024.
Wrapping Up!
Staying up-to-date with all the latest research & innovations is important to maintain control over any outsourced project. As this article highlights, technological advancements & methodologies offer promising solutions to the challenges of outsourcing. The future of project management in outsourced settings looks towards a more integrated, technology-driven approach, promising greater efficiency and success in collaborative approaches.
